Fire Sprinkler Water Damage Restoration Cost in Erda, UT

The cost of fire sprinkler water damage restoration in Erda, UT can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a clear estimate of the costs involved, including: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ment required.
Structural dr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ment required.
Disinfecting and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ment required.
Final inspection and completion $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ment required.
Remediation and repair of damaged walls or ceilings $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ials required.
Remediation and repair of damaged electrical systems or appliances $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ials required.

Q: Can I prevent fire sprinkler water damage?

A: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ent fire sprinkler water damage. Regular maintenance of your sprinkler system, inspecting for leaks and damage, and addressing any issues promptly can help prevent costly repairs and health risks.
